Bathroom faucets with pre-drilled holes are the easiest to install. Typical faucets cost around $40 to $200. More expensive luxury faucets can cost up to $500. Wall-mounted faucets are often stylish and nontraditional, but require additional installation labor. Wall-mounted faucets may require additional plumbing work, as the water source connection is hidden inside the wall. Plumbing professionals can install wall-mounted faucets for a fee of $100 to $400, although a luxury model can cost up to $1,600.

For a bathroom faucet replacement, you should consider the location of the old faucet and whether the new one will fit into the same holes. If the old faucet is too old, it may require a wrench to be used. It’s likely to cost a plumber between $150 and $330 to replace it, labor and material. This can be more expensive if the faucet is very old, has two handles, or is a specialty model.

In some cases, the leak may be caused by a faulty valve. A plumber can determine whether this is the problem. It is also possible to fix a dripping faucet yourself by tightening the stem screw. A corroded valve seat or worn washer can be replaced without the need for a new faucet.
